Other Tips For Shoulder Pain Sufferers

In addition to using a pillow that offers adequate support, sleepers with shoulder pain can try one or more of the following strategies in order to find relief.

Choose the Right Mattress: As with pillows, a mattress can help reduce shoulder pain or exacerbate your discomfort and again, this usually comes down to support level. A mattress that feels too soft and sinks excessively can worsen shoulder pain.

Generally, side sleepers feel more comfortable on softer mattresses because they cushion the shoulders and hips while supporting the lower back, leading to better spinal alignment. The back position already promotes proper alignment on its own, so these sleepers need more firmness and support to prevent excessive sinkage beneath the shoulders.

Engage in Physical Therapy or Stretching: Physical therapy and stretching are commonly prescribed to medical patients with shoulder pain. The nature of these treatments largely depend on the nature of your injury and severity of symptoms, so please consult your doctor or another credentialed medical provider for more information.

What Is Shoulder Pain

Shoulder is the shorthand term for the ball-and-socket joint that allows both of your arms to move freely. Recent statistics indicate that roughly 15 out of every 1,000 medical patients sees a physician about shoulder pain, and some studies suggest 70 percent of adults will experience shoulder pain at least once during their lifetime.

The shoulder joint consists of three bones: the clavicle , scapula , and humerus . According to the Mayo Clinic, shoulder pain can also develop from a wide range of injuries and medical conditions. These include the following:

What Pillow Materials Are Best For Shoulder Pain

The best pillow materials include memory foam, buckwheat hulls, latex, and other fills that provide sufficient support to keep the head and neck upright and aligned with the spine. If a pillow sinks too much or loses shape quickly, the potential for more shoulder pain increases.

Memory Foam

Viscoelastic polyurethane foam memory foam for short is engineered to soften when exposed to body heat and return to its former shape when the heat is removed. By contouring close to the body, memory foam can alleviate pain and pressure around the neck and shoulders.

Solid memory foam is used to construct many wedge and specialty pillows for neck pain, including a few of our top picks listed above. Shredded memory foam does not provide the same level of support, but many models with this fill offer adjustable loft.

Buckwheat:

Buckwheat pillows are filled with hulls, the hard outer casings of buckwheat kernels. They tend to be quite firm but also highly supportive, so your head and neck wont sink too deeply into the surface. Buckwheat pillows also offer adjustable loft. By adding or removing the hulls, you can make the pillow more comfortable for different sleep positions.

Latex

Latex is a naturally resilient material derived from the sappy extract of rubber trees. It provides gentle contouring and wont conform as closely as memory foam, but latex is also highly durable and wont flatten as easily.

Common Causes Of Neck Pain

Research shows that about 30 percent of the population experiences neck pain at some point during their lives, typically during middle age. It’s a very common cause of discomfort that can affect people of all ages, says W. Christopher Winter, MD, president of Charlottesville Neurology and Sleep Medicine.

Neck pain isn’t usually a cause for concern, but rather an annoyance. In younger people, neck pain is more commonly caused by injuries from exercise, Dr. Winter says. As we get older, degeneration starts to set in, and arthritis, pinched nerves, and herniated discs can all contribute to neck pain. And certain environmental factorslike the way you sit at a desk, exercise, and sleepcan make matters worse.

In particular, if you’ve been using the same old pillow every night for years, it may not be doing you any favors. “Many people are using pillows that have not been selected for their own body size and neck configuration,” Dr. Winter says. “It’s just the pillow that was around.”

How Long Does A Pillow Last

An excellent place to start when determining how long any product will last is to look at the warranty. The median warranty length of the 16 pillows we tested was 2.5 years. This is a reasonable amount of time to expect your pillow to last, especially considering your comfort preferences will change over time, often necessitating a new pillow.

Remember warranties typically only cover flaws in the pillow’s construction or extreme degradation while used normally. The warranty may not cover replacement if the pillow is destroyed due to an accident, such as a spill. To protect against spills, we recommend buying a pillow protector.

Once you’re done with your pillow, you have several options for repurposing, donating, or recycling it. If you have a pet, they may enjoy using it as a bed. Or, if your pillow is still in great shape, you might donate it to an animal shelter, homeless shelter, daycare facility, or charity in your area. If you go this route, check with the facility before dropping it off since many organizations do not accept used pillows.

If you can’t repurpose or donate your pillow, look for a textile recycling facility in your area.
